🤔 What legacy are you creating?
😥 Four years ago today the world lost Shane Warne - one of the greatest spin bowlers the game has ever seen.

🏏 He was a genius – not just because he was hugely talented - but because he was a disruptor – who always pushed the boundaries.
😃 He was also a larger than life character who was generous with his time, as I experienced first hand.
💯 About six months before he passed, my son (then 12) and I met him at Lords during the Hundred finals.
💯 He didn’t need to stop. He didn’t need to chat. He didn’t need to make time for a young lad in awe of him. But he did - generously, warmly, and with that unmistakable Warne charisma.
💯 Talent and Leadership often gets defined by the big moments. But legacy is sometimes built in the small moments - the choices we make when no one is watching - the way we treat people when there’s nothing to gain.
💯 Warne did that. On the field and off it.
😥 A supreme talent taken far too soon.
😁 Today I’m pausing to remember him - and his generosity towards my son and the legacy that one interaction left.
